Why Energy Storage Matters for Lisbon's Green Transition
Ever wondered how Lisbon is tackling its renewable energy challenges? With Portugal aiming for 85% renewable electricity by 2030, energy storage systems have become the backbone of this transformation. Batteries store excess solar and wind power, ensuring stable supply even when the sun isn't shining or wind isn't blowing.

Real-World Success Story: Alfama District Microgrid
Lisbon's historic Alfama neighborhood now runs on a hybrid system combining 800 kW solar panels with 2 MWh battery storage. During last winter's storms, the system provided uninterrupted power to 300 households while feeding excess energy back to the main grid.
Choosing the Right Battery Technology
Not all batteries are created equal. Here's a quick comparison:
- Lithium-Ion: 90% efficiency, 10-year lifespan
- Flow Batteries: Unlimited cycles, ideal for large-scale storage
- Saltwater Batteries: Eco-friendly but lower energy density
Pro Tip: Always check cycle life and depth of discharge ratings – these determine real-world performance!
